Cách cài đặt macOS Big Sur trong VirtualBox trên Windows


Đã lâu lắm rồi Apple mới đứng thứ hai sau Microsoft trong thế giới máy tính cá nhân. Tuy nhiên, Windows vẫn là hệ điều hành máy tính để bàn (HĐH) phổ biến nhất. Nếu bạn chủ yếu là người dùng Windows, bạn có thể không thường xuyên phải nhúng chân vào thế giới Mac. Thay vì mua MacBook, Bạn có thể cài đặt macOS vào máy ảo trên PC Windows của mình.

Tôi có thể chạy macOS trên Windows không?

Nếu là người dùng Windows chuyên nghiệp, bạn biết rằng bạn có thể chạy Linux hoặc các phiên bản Windows khác trong Hyper-V. Nếu bạn là người dùng Mac, bạn biết rằng bạn có thể chạy Windows trên máy Mac với Boot Camp hoặc máy ảo như VMWare Fusion, Parallels hoặc VirtualBox. Nhưng, bạn có thể chạy macOS trên Windows không? Bạn có thể chạy macOS trên VMWare trong Windows, nhưng sử dụng VirtualBox là miễn phí.

Bạn có thể cài đặt macOS trong VirtualBox trên Windows nếu có:

  • Bản sao hợp pháp của macOS
  • RAM dự phòng ít nhất 2 GB
  • CPU dựa trên 64-bit có ít nhất 4 CPU logic
  • Quyền truy cập của quản trị viên trên PC
  • May mắn thay, nhiều máy tính ngày nay đã vượt quá yêu cầu phần cứng tối thiểu.

    Nhận bản sao macOS

    Mở Apple App Store và tải xuống bản sao BigSur. Đó là toàn bộ hệ điều hành, vì vậy đây là một bản tải xuống lớn. Hãy đảm bảo rằng bạn có đủ không gian và thời gian để tải xuống. Nếu không có quyền truy cập để tải xuống macOS BigSur từ App Store, thì bạn không nên sử dụng các phiên bản khác tìm thấy trên Internet vì lý do bảo mật.

    Cài đặt VirtualBox trên Windows

    Phiên bản mới nhất của VirtualBox mà quá trình này có vẻ hoạt động được là VirtualBox v6.1.26. Đi tới trang web Tải xuống VirtualBox 6.1.26 và chọn VirtualBox-6.1.26-145957-Win.exe . Đồng thời chọn gói Tiện ích mở rộng VirtualBox Oracle_VM_VirtualBox_Extension_Pack-6.1.26-145957.vbox-extpack .

    1. Cài đặt VirtualBox bằng cách chạy trình cài đặt đã tải xuống.
      1. Khi quá trình cài đặt VirtualBox hoàn tất, hãy cài đặt gói mở rộng VirtualBox.
      2. Tạo máy ảo trong VirtualBox

        Hãy coi việc tạo một máy ảo giống như việc xây dựng một máy tính bên trong máy tính của bạn. Điều này mang lại cho macOS một nơi riêng để cài đặt và phân bổ các tài nguyên cần thiết để nó hoạt động..

        1. Chọn nút Mới .
          1. Nhập tên cho máy ảo vào trường Tên . Một tên đơn giản sẽ dễ làm việc hơn, chẳng hạn như macOS . Chọn nơi máy ảo macOS sẽ được cài đặt trong trường Thư mục máy . Đối với PC nhiều ổ đĩa, hãy chọn ổ đĩa có ít nhất 100GB dung lượng trống. Nếu có thể, hãy chọn ổ SSD. Điều đó sẽ giúp hiệu suất. Hoặc để mặc định. VirtualBox sẽ tự động đặt Loại thành Mac OS XPhiên bản thành Mac OS X (64-bit) trên tên đã nhập cho VM.
            1. Phân bổ nhiều bộ nhớ nhất có thể cho máy ảo macOS mà không vượt quá 50% tổng bộ nhớ. PC của bạn vẫn cần tài nguyên.
              1. Đảm bảo rằng Tạo đĩa cứng ảo ngay bây giờ được chọn và chọn Tạo để tiếp tục.
                1. Chọn loại tệp đĩa cứng. VHD mặc định là tốt. Hoặc chọn một cái khác dựa trên những gì bạn cần.
                  1. VDI (Hình ảnh đĩa VirtualBox) : Chỉ hoạt động trong VirtualBox. Nếu bạn có thể di chuyển VM sang máy chủ VM khác như Hyper-V hoặc VMWare thì đừng chọn máy chủ này.
                  2. VHD (Đĩa cứng ảo) : Tốt cho việc di chuyển VM sang Hyper-V.
                  3. VMDK (Đĩa máy ảo) : Tốt cho việc di chuyển VM sang VMWare.
                    1.  Nếu bạn đang tạo macOS trên ổ SSD hoặc ổ nvMe, bạn có thể chọn Được phân bổ động . SSD đủ nhanh để thay đổi kích thước mà không ảnh hưởng nhiều đến hiệu suất. Nếu bạn không chắc chắn, hãy chọn Kích thước cố định . Chọn Tiếp theo để tiếp tục.
                      1. Trên màn hình Vị trí và kích thước tệp , hãy để nguyên đường dẫn thư mục mặc định. Phân bổ tối thiểu 60 GB cho đĩa cứng ảo. Nếu bạn định cài đặt một số chương trình hoặc nâng cấp macOS lên Monterey, hãy sử dụng ít nhất 100 GB. Chọn Tạo để tiếp tục.
                        1. Khi quá trình tạo VM kết thúc, hãy chọn máy ảo macOS và chọn nút Cài đặt .
                        2. .
                          1. Đi tới trang Hệ thống rồi đến tab Bo mạch chủ . Trong trường Thứ tự khởi động , hãy bỏ chọn Đĩa mềm . Sử dụng mũi tên lên và xuống để điều chỉnh thứ tự khởi động sao cho Quang là đầu tiên và Đĩa cứng là thứ hai. Tốt nhất nên giữ nguyên giá trị mặc định cho các tùy chọn còn lại.
                            1. Di chuyển đến tab Bộ xử lý . Điều chỉnh (các) bộ xử lý thành ít nhất 2 CPU. Nếu CPU của bạn có 4 lõi và 8 bộ xử lý logic, VirtualBox sẽ hiển thị rằng bạn có tới 8 CPU để sử dụng. Đừng sử dụng quá một nửa. Để Giới hạn thực thi ở mức 100%Bật PAE/NX cũng nên được chọn theo mặc định. Chọn OK để tiếp tục.
                              1. Chuyển đến trang Hiển thị , sau đó đến tab Màn hình . Tăng tối đa Bộ nhớ video lên 128MB . Để nguyên giá trị mặc định cho các tùy chọn khác trên tab này.
                                1. Truy cập trang Bộ nhớ . Chọn Bộ điều khiển: SATA rồi chọn hộp Sử dụng bộ đệm I/O máy chủ . Sau đó chọn thiết bị lưu trữ Rỗng .
                                2. Chọn biểu tượng DVD bên cạnh trường Ổ đĩa quang . Sau đó chọn Chọn tệp đĩa . Điều hướng đến nơi bạn đã lưu trữ bản tải xuống macOS .iso và chọn nó. Chọn OK để tiếp tục.

                                  1. Để hoàn tất bước tiếp theo, hãy thoát VirtualBox. Bước tiếp theo sẽ không hoạt động nếu bạn không thoát hoặc nó tiếp tục chạy như một tiến trình zombie. Bạn sẽ không thể tạo máy ảo macOS. Sau khi đóng VirtualBox, hãy mở Trình quản lý tác vụ và đảm bảo quy trình này không được liệt kê.
                                    1. Truy cập GitHub và lấy Mã macOS VirtualBox. Sao chép chúng từ đó và dán chúng vào Notepad. Các mã này sẽ cần được chỉnh sửa để phù hợp với tình huống máy ảo macOS của bạn.
                                    2. Nếu bạn đã cài đặt VirtualBox ở một vị trí khác với vị trí được hiển thị ở dòng đầu tiên, hãy chỉnh sửa dòng đầu tiên cho khớp.

                                      .

                                      Ở các dòng còn lại, hãy đổi Tên máy ảo của bạnthành macOS, tên bạn đặt cho máy ảo này.

                                      1.  Mở Dấu nhắc lệnh với tư cách Quản trị viên . Sao chép dòng mã đầu tiên và nhập nó. Thao tác này sẽ thay đổi thư mục cơ sở trong Dấu nhắc lệnh thành nơi bạn đã cài đặt VirtualBox. Sau đó sao chép, dán và chạy từng dòng trong dấu nhắc lệnh.
                                      2. Cài đặt macOS Big Sur

                                        1. Khi lệnh cuối cùng kết thúc, hãy đóng Dấu nhắc lệnh và mở lại VirtualBox. Chọn máy ảo macOS của bạn và chọn Bắt đầu .
                                          1. Bạn sẽ thấy nhiều văn bản màu trắng trên nền đen. Quá trình này có thể mất vài phút. Nếu bước văn bản màu trắng và nền đen tiếp tục trong hơn 15-20 phút thì có thể nó sẽ không hoạt động. Bạn sẽ thấy biểu tượng Apple và thanh tiến trình. Nếu bạn đạt được điều này, nó có thể sẽ hoạt động.
                                            1. Tiếp theo, bạn sẽ thấy màn hình Ngôn ngữ . Chọn ngôn ngữ bạn thích và chọn mũi tên tiếp theo để chuyển đến màn hình Khôi phục macOS.
                                              1. Chọn Tiện ích đĩa .
                                                1. Trên màn hình Disk Utility , chọn VBOX HARDDISK MEDIA ở cột bên trái và chọn Xóa .
                                                  1. Nó sẽ yêu cầu bạn xác nhận rằng bạn muốn xóa nó. Bạn cũng cần đặt cho tập một tên mới. Tên nào cũng được. Chọn Xóa để tiếp tục.
                                                    1. Sau khi ổ đĩa bị xóa và đổi tên, hãy chọn Xong để tiếp tục.
                                                      1. Đóng cửa sổ Disk Utility .
                                                        1. Trên màn hình Phục hồi , chọn Cài đặt macOS Big Sur rồi Tiếp tục .
                                                          1. Nó yêu cầu bạn Tiếp tục một lần nữa. Sau đó, nó sẽ yêu cầu bạn đồng ý với thỏa thuận cấp phép phần mềm (SLA) hai lần. Đồng ý nếu bạn muốn tiếp tục.
                                                          2. Chọn ổ đĩa để cài đặt macOS Big Sur. Chỉ có đĩa macOS của bạn mới hiển thị nên hãy nhấp vào đó. Sau đó chọn Tiếp tục ..
                                                            1. Nó bắt đầu cài đặt. Màn hình có thể thông báo còn lại khoảng 12 đến 18 phút. Nó không chính xác vì phần này có thể mất một giờ.
                                                              1. Nó sẽ chuyển sang màn hình đen với văn bản màu trắng, sau đó chuyển sang màn hình màu xám có logo Apple với dòng chữ “Còn chưa đầy một phút…” Còn lại hơn một phút.
                                                                1. Cuối cùng, bạn sẽ thấy màn hình Chọn quốc gia hoặc khu vực của bạn . Bây giờ bạn đang thiết lập macOS mới cài đặt của mình. Hãy hoàn tất quá trình thiết lập.
                                                                  1. Sau khi bạn thiết lập xong, hãy chụp ảnh nhanh trạng thái mới cài đặt. Điều này cho phép bạn quay trở lại nó một cách dễ dàng nếu có sự cố xảy ra với máy ảo macOS trong tương lai.
                                                                  2. Thay đổi độ phân giải của máy ảo macOS

                                                                    Nếu bạn muốn độ phân giải cao hơn mặc định của VirtualBox, bạn cũng có thể làm điều đó.

                                                                    1. Tắt máy ảo macOS và thoát hoàn toàn VirtualBox.
                                                                    2. Mở Dấu nhắc Lệnh với tư cách Quản trị viên.
                                                                    3. Điều hướng đến nơi cài đặt VirtualBox.
                                                                    4. Nhập lệnh sau:
                                                                    5. VBoxQuản lý setextradata “macOS” VBoxInternal2/EfiGraphicsResolution 1920×1080

                                                                      Phần cuối cùng của lệnh, 1920×1080 là độ phân giải. Nó có thể được thay đổi thành bất kỳ độ phân giải nào được hỗ trợ 1280×720, 1920×1080, 2560×1440, 2048×1080, 3840×2160, 5120×2880 hoặc 7680×4320. Tuy nhiên, một số có thể không phù hợp với bạn. Sau khi lệnh hoàn tất, hãy khởi động lại VirtualBox và máy ảo macOS của bạn để đảm bảo thay đổi có hiệu quả.

                                                                      Mẹo sử dụng macOS trong VirtualBox

                                                                      Trong quá trình cài đặt, nếu bạn thấy dấu gạch chéo hình tròn giống như biển báo cấm đỗ xe thì quá trình cài đặt sẽ không hoạt động. Hãy tắt máy đi vì việc chờ đợi là vô ích.

                                                                      Một lần nữa, hãy kiểm tra để đảm bảo rằng bạn đã áp dụng mã VirtualBox chính xác. Đóng hoàn toàn VirtualBox và áp dụng lại chúng nếu cần.

                                                                      Nếu cách đó không hiệu quả, hãy thay đổi cài đặt VM để sử dụng ít RAM hoặc CPU hơn. Đôi khi PC không thể theo kịp cài đặt cao hơn.

                                                                      Sau khi quá trình cài đặt hoàn tất, bạn có thể thay đổi cài đặt VM để sử dụng nhiều RAM hoặc CPU hơn nhằm tăng hiệu suất, miễn là bạn không thực hiện bất kỳ thao tác nào khác trên PC chủ..

                                                                      Hãy tận hưởng máy ảo macOS mới của bạn!

                                                                      .

                                                                      bài viết liên quan:


                                                                      12.04.2022